The Defense Logistics Agency awarded a delivery order under basic contract SPE7MX21D0016 to SUPPLYCORE LLC (CAGE 4V314) for the procurement of five rotary switches (NSN 5930015355110, manufacturer part number 9001SKS11B-KA2) at a total cost of $208.70, with award issued on July 21, 2026. The item is supplied under a firm-fixed-price arrangement with no option quantities or tolerances, and delivery is required by July 27, 2026, at Fort Bragg, North Carolina, with FOB origin terms meaning government assumes freight costs and risk of loss upon shipment from the contractor. Inspection and acceptance occur at the destination, and payment is processed via Fast Pay under FAR 52.213-1, eliminating standard invoicing procedures. Shipping must be conducted via traceable means, excluding parcel post, and must include the traceable identifier W36LKJ62010910 with full military shipping address labeling. Packaging, preservation, and marking requirements are governed by Attachment #3 of the base contract SPE7MX21D0016, which includes procurement item descriptions and packaging standards, though the attachment itself is not available in the provided data. The contractor’s manufacturer is identified by CAGE 56365, and the procurement is classified under NAICS code 335314 for electrical equipment manufacturing. No socioeconomic certifications, size status affirmations, security requirements, or special conditions beyond standard commercial shipping and payment terms are indicated. The award was made under simplified acquisition procedures, with no source selection factors, evaluation criteria, or contract administration personnel details provided. Payment is directed to BLDG A 3434 KEERANS STREET, FORT BRAGG NC 28310-0000, using the procurement reference number 7017570886, DoD agency code 97AS, and DIC code A0A.
